Career path

Career Role Description
Food Pairing Consultant (Food Pairing, Sensory Science) Develop innovative food pairing solutions for restaurants and food manufacturers. Strong sensory science skills are essential. High industry demand.
Culinary Scientist (Food Science, Food Pairing) Apply scientific principles to culinary creations, including advanced food pairing techniques. Requires a strong understanding of chemistry and food technology.
Sensory Analyst (Sensory Evaluation, Food Pairing) Evaluate food products using sensory methods, providing valuable feedback on flavor profiles and potential food pairings. Highly specialized role with growing demand.
Product Developer (Food) (Food Technology, Food Pairing) Develop new food products and recipes, leveraging expertise in food pairing to create unique and appealing offerings. A key role in the food industry.
